计算机图形学经典教材与光照理论指南

需积分: 10 2 下载量 69 浏览量 更新于2024-07-25 收藏 357KB PDF 举报
本资源是一份针对计算机图形学学习者的参考资料列表,包含了多部经典的书籍、文献题录以及相关会议、期刊和网址,旨在帮助读者系统地掌握计算机图形学的基础理论和实践技巧。以下是部分推荐的书籍: 1. 《计算机图形学:原理与实践》(3rd Ed.) - JFHughes, A vanDam, Morgan McGuire, David F Sklar, JDFoley, SK Feiner, 和 Kurt Akeley。这本书是计算机图形学的经典教材,覆盖了广泛的理论知识和实际应用。 2. 《计算机图形学:原理与实践(C语言版)》(2nd Ed.) - JDFoley, AvanDam, SKFeiner, 以及 Hughes等人。这本教材深入浅出,适合初学者理解基本概念。 3. 《计算机图形学入门》 - JDFoley, AvanDam, SKFeiner。这本书是计算机图形学的入门读物,适合对图形学感兴趣但无编程基础的学习者。 4. 《使用OpenGL的计算机图形学》(4th Ed.) - Donald Hearn, Pauline Baker, Warren Carithers。该书介绍了OpenGL编程,是实践图形渲染的重要参考。 5. 《计算机图形学基础》(3rd Ed.) - Peter Shirley, Steve Marschner。这本书提供了基础图形学概念和技术的深入讲解。 6. 《3D计算机图形学:基于数学的方法与OpenGL》 - Alan Watt。这本书侧重于数学基础和OpenGL应用,对于理论研究和高级技术有一定帮助。 7. 《交互式计算机图形学:基于shader的OpenGL方法与顶层设计》(6th Ed.) - Edward Angel, David Shreiner。这本教材关注交互性和现代图形处理技术。 8. 《3-D计算机图形学:基于OpenGL的数学介绍》 - Samuel RBuss。这本书结合了数学理论和实际编程示例,适合对几何和渲染有深入探索需求的读者。 此外,还有两本书涉及全局光照、辐射度、光线追踪和光子映射等高级主题: - 《辐射度:程序员的视角》 - Ian Ashdown。这本书专门探讨了全局光照模型及其在渲染中的应用。 - 《Michael FCohen和John R Wallace的辐射度:编程角度》。这可能是关于辐射度算法的深入研究资料。 通过阅读这些书籍,学习者可以建立起扎实的计算机图形学基础,并逐步掌握各种图形生成、处理和渲染技术。同时,关注列表中的会议、期刊和网址,可以及时获取最新的研究成果和发展动态。